[C con Clase] Consulta sobre c++

Fernando Samaha fsamaha en argentina.com
Jue Oct 7 20:25:49 CEST 2010


Hola, estoy haciendo un curso de c++ (soy novato) y quería hacer una pregunta sobre un array que en principio tiene un índice "i" numérico. Lo que quiero lograr es que si el índice es igual a 1, una variable char "a" sea igual a "casa", por ejemplo. Esto se puede hacer o chocan los tipos de datos (int y char)?

Lo que hice hasta ahora es lo siguiente que me da errores:

#include<iostream.h>
#include<time.h>
#include<stdlib.h>
#include<iomanip.h>
int main(){
const int maximo=14;
int aleatorio(maximo);
int i, x=1;
char a[9];
srand((unsigned) time(NULL));
for(i=0; i<maximo;++i){
aleatorio[i]=rand%4;
if(aleatorio[i]=0){
a="Local";
}
else
if(aleatorio[i]=1){
a="Empate";
}
else
if(aleatorio[i]=2){
a="Visitante";
}
cout<<"Partido # "<<setw(5)<<x<<"  "<<a<<endl;
++x;
}
cin.ignore(); 
cin.get();   
return 0;                        
}


Desde ya gracias!
Fernando Samaha

------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: <http://listas.conclase.net/pipermail/cconclase_listas.conclase.net/attachments/20101007/613fc324/attachment.html>


Más información sobre la lista de distribución Cconclase